QS World University Rankings: eight Aussie unis in top 100

Eight Australian universities made it onto this year's QS World University Rankings' top 100 list while four British universities placed in the top five.

Australian universities have rated exceptionally well in the latest QS World University Rankings.

Each year QS ranks the world’s universities, and compiling a list of the globe’s top 100 tertiary education institutions.

Eight Australian universities appear on the 2014 QS list, released this week, with five institutions classed in the top 50. Australian National University was the best ranked Aussie institution, coming in at 25th.

US and British colleges and universities dominated the list, filling out the top 11 spots between them. Four UK universities made the top five.

America’s famous MIT (Massachusetts Institute of Technology) took the coveted prime position followed by the University of Cambridge, Imperial College London and Harvard University making up the top four with Oxford University and University College London sharing equal fifth spot.

Making the list carries great prestige given that according to webometries.info, a website specializing in the rankings of international universities, as of January 2014 there were at least 22,123 universities in the world.

The QS World University Rankings measure research quality, graduate employment, staff-to-student ratios, teaching standards and the number of international students.
